Frequently Asked Questions about the 30045 ZIP Code

What is the current price range for One Bedroom 30045 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 30045 ranges from $750 to $3,253 with an average monthly rent of $1,633.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 30045 c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 30045 range from $1,225 to $3,200.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,036.

How expensive are 30045 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 29 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 30045 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,329 to $3,250 - averaging $2,156 for the location.
